2. Metso Outotec
Known for robust mineral processing solutions, Metso Outotec excels in crusher and mill components with wear-resistant alloys. Their vertical roller mills are widely used in cement and mining industries.
3. FLSmidth
FLSmidth specializes in large-capacity grinding mills for cement and mining, with castings designed to withstand extreme abrasion. Their OK™ Mill series is celebrated for low maintenance costs.
4. Thyssenkrupp Industrial Solutions
Thyssenkrupp’s POLYCOM® high-pressure grinding rolls are industry benchmarks for energy efficiency and throughput in ore processing.
5. CITIC Heavy Industries
A Chinese powerhouse, CITIC produces massive grinding mills (up to 12.2m in diameter) for global mining operations, with castings tested for longevity under heavy loads.
6. Pfeiffer SE
Germany’s Pfeiffer is synonymous with precision in vertical roller mills, particularly for coal and cement grinding, featuring proprietary casting techniques for roller durability.
7. Loesche GmbH
Loesche’s patented roller and table casting designs ensure even wear distribution in their vertical mills, popular in power plants and steel slag processing.
8. Gebr. Pfeiffer
Specializing in modular mill designs, Gebr. Pfeiffer’s castings incorporate smart cooling systems to handle thermally sensitive materials like gypsum.
